CEREC® One-Day Dental Crowns
Provide Custom Results Quickly

If you’ve ever had a dental crown, bridge, or other advanced dental restoration, you likely needed to visit the dental office two or more times to have your restoration designed, crafted, and placed. At our office, we utilize the state-of-the-art CEREC® system to offer same day dental restorations. This computer assisted design and manufacture system puts the dental restoration process in Dr. LJ’s hands, letting him offer custom dental restorations in just one visit.

Modern Dental Implants
Replace Missing Teeth

Unlike traditional tooth replacements that cover half of the tooth, dental implants make it possible for our team to restore the entire lost dental structure — both roots and crowns. This means you get a more natural looking and feeling tooth replacement solution that lasts longer and maintains your healthiest smile. Whether you’re missing one tooth or a full arch, versatile dental implants offer a superior solution compared with other options.

Refreshing Periodontal Therapy
Treats Gum Disease

Gum disease is one of the most prevalent oral health concerns, and it is the number one cause of tooth loss for adults. We screen for gum disease at every six-month checkup, and in its early stages, more frequent deep cleanings can often stop further damage. In the advanced stages, periodontal disease can be extremely detrimental to oral health — but our team will partner with you to offer solutions that renew and restore your smile.

Sleep Apnea Therapy Allows You
to Regain Restful Sleep

Snore loudly? Wake up gasping for air? Feel exhausted after even 8+ hours of sleep? You may be suffering from a common sleep disorder known as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A). Sleep apnea is the cessation of breathing, and patients suffering from its debilitating effects experience episodes of breathlessness hundreds of times each night. Dr. LJ has advanced training designing oral appliances that keep the airway clear during sleep, offering significantly better sleep and quality of life.

How much does a dental checkup & cleaning cost in Worthington?

The American Dental Association recommends visiting your dentist every six months for a routine checkup and cleaning, but despite this, only about 62% of adults in the U.S. have visited their dentist in the past year. If it’s been a while since your last routine appointment, you might wonder how much they cost these days.

Typically, you can expect to pay about $180 to $200 for a checkup and cleaning in Worthington, but it can vary based on your unique circumstances. For example, if you carry dental insurance, basic preventive services are often 100% covered, so you might not owe anything additional. However, if our team finds issues, like cavities or gum disease, you’ll be responsible for the services required to treat them.

What level of education is required to become a dentist?

If you’re worried about finding a well-educated dentist, you can set your mind at ease. All providers must meet high standards to be licensed to practice in the United States. First, they must earn a bachelor’s degree before achieving a Doctor of Dental Surgery (DDS) or a Doctor of Dental Medicine (DMD) from one of more than 70 institutions accredited by the American Dental Association.

This education typically includes rigorous classroom learning and hands-on experience through residencies or other certification programs. Then, dentists can choose to undergo specific training to become specialists in one of the 12 areas officially recognized by the ADA.

At our office in Worthington, Dr. LJ earned his DMD from the University of Pittsburgh School of Dental Medicine in 2004 and regularly completes continuing education opportunities to hone his considerable skills and experience.

What is the best way to find a dentist who offers CEREC same-day restorations?

Do you have a severely damaged or decayed tooth or have you recently undergone a root canal? If so, you’ll likely need a dental crown to prevent additional injuries while restoring your tooth’s appearance and functionality. The traditional method of making these restorations involved multiple appointments over a few weeks, but thanks to more recent advancements in dental technology and techniques, that’s not always true today.

Dr. LJ has advanced training and state-of-the-art equipment to offer CEREC (Chairside Economical Restoration of Esthetic Ceramics) dental crowns that can be completed and placed the same day as your initial visit. This method involves digitally capturing impressions of your teeth and gums and loading them into special software to design your restoration, then sending it to an onsite milling machine to carve it from a cube of resilient ceramic.

What do you do if you can’t afford a dentist?

Our team in Worthington understands that dental procedures can add up quickly, and we don’t want your budget to keep you from undergoing potentially smile-saving treatments. Dental insurance policies are an easy and effective way to reduce your out-of-pocket expenses. Most plans cover 100% of basic preventive care and anywhere from 50% to 80% of additional services needed to treat problems, like getting a root canal or a dental crown.

We happily accept most forms of insurance, though we’re considered “in-network” with several major providers, including Delta Dental, Humana, BlueCross Blue Shield, Cigna, and Aetna.
